While the buzz around 5G is often focused on smartphones (and the technology’s promise of lag-free gaming and streaming), the cellular technology stands to hypercharge industries far beyond entertainment. With its high bandwidth, low latency (i.e., the ability to transfer lots of data with minimal delay), and high reliability, 5G is faster and more dependable than 4G, and so robust that it can replace wired connections—bringing everything from factory robots to fleets of autonomous vehicles online. Also poised for big change is agriculture.
2020 looks like it will be your year to get 5G—but only in the sense of having that signal on your phone, not in the sense of knowing quite what it’s supposed to be or using it to its full potential. A new report from the network analysis firm Opensignal advises that while this revamp of mobile broadband is poised to reach far more of the US, it will do so in ways that may leave both carriers and their customers feeling some wireless whiplash.
On Nov 20, AT&T announced a partnership with the Washington Post to weave 5G technology into the paper’s reporting operations. "Teams at both companies will experiment with new formats and see what immersive journalism can do better as the world is increasingly connected to 5G," AT&T said. “The Post plans to experiment with reporters using millimeter wave 5G+ technology to transmit their stories, photos and videos faster and more reliably," the newspaper said.
